Preparing for your move: practical checklist

Preparing properly can make a huge difference to how the day goes. Whether you are moving a small flat or a larger family home, a few simple steps can save time and reduce the chance of damage or confusion. If you are booking a moving truck service in Isleworth, use the checklist below to stay organised.

Before moving day, try to:

  • Sort items you are taking, storing, selling, or donating
  • Pack boxes by room and label them clearly
  • Defrost fridges and freezers if they are being moved
  • Measure doorways, hallways, and large furniture where needed
  • Reserve or check parking arrangements if possible
  • Keep important documents, valuables, and essentials separate
  • Disassemble furniture only if you are comfortable doing so
  • Make sure pets and children are safe and out of the way during loading

It can also help to group similar items together so they are loaded in a logical order. Heavier boxes should usually be kept manageable, and fragile items should be clearly marked. If you have any awkward items such as mirrors, artwork, gym equipment, or large appliances, mention them in advance so the team can plan accordingly.

Small preparation steps now can save a lot of stress later, especially if your moving day involves multiple rooms, stairs, or a tight timeline.

What customers often forget

Some of the most commonly overlooked items include keys, charging cables, kettle and tea supplies, basic tools, and cleaning materials. These may seem minor, but keeping them accessible can make the first few hours in your new property much easier.

Pricing factors for a moving truck in Isleworth

People naturally want to know what affects the cost of a moving truck service. While exact prices vary and should always be quoted based on your specific move, there are several common factors that usually influence the final figure. Understanding these can help you compare services more confidently and avoid surprises.

Key pricing factors often include the distance of the move, the amount of furniture and boxes, the time needed for loading and unloading, access conditions at each property, and whether extra help is required. A straightforward same-area move may be simpler than a move involving stairs, restricted parking, or multiple collection points.

Other factors can include the size of vehicle required, the time of day, and whether the move needs to happen on a weekend or outside standard hours. Commercial work may also involve different scheduling needs from domestic removals. A clear quote should reflect these practical details rather than relying on guesswork.

Why a bigger vehicle is not always better

When arranging a moving truck, some people assume the largest available vehicle is automatically the best choice. In reality, the right size depends on the move. A truck that is too large may be harder to park on local roads or less convenient for narrow access points. A vehicle that is too small may require extra trips and create more work than necessary.

In Isleworth, where parking and access can vary from one street to the next, the vehicle needs to match both the load and the location. For a smaller flat move, a compact but capable vehicle may be enough. For a family home or larger commercial relocation, a larger moving truck may be more suitable. The goal is to balance capacity, manoeuvrability, and efficiency.

The best choice is the one that fits the job properly. That is why a local service should ask about your furniture, boxes, access conditions, and destination before recommending a vehicle. Careful planning usually gives better results than simply choosing the biggest truck available.

When vehicle choice matters most

This is especially important if your property sits on a busy residential road, has limited loading access, or needs a quick turnaround. The right vehicle can make the whole move easier for you, the team, and anyone else affected by the loading process.
